    The Rise of a Musical Phenomenon

    The Carpenters' story began in Downey, California, where Richard and Karen Carpenter nurtured their musical talents from a young age. Richard, the elder sibling, showed an early aptitude for music, mastering the piano and developing a keen ear for arranging. Karen, on the other hand, possessed a unique and captivating voice, a contralto that would become the cornerstone of the Carpenters' signature sound. Together, they formed a band and started performing, eventually signing with A&M Records in 1969. Their breakthrough came in 1970 with the release of their hit single, "(They Long to Be) Close to You," which catapulted them to international stardom. This marked the beginning of a string of chart-topping hits, including "We've Only Just Begun," "Top of the World," and "Yesterday Once More." The Carpenters' success was a testament to their exceptional musical talent, their meticulous attention to detail, and their ability to connect with audiences on an emotional level. They were the epitome of polished pop, a stark contrast to the more raw and rebellious rock music of the time.     The Tragedy and the Legacy's Enduring Appeal

    Despite their success, the Carpenters faced personal struggles that ultimately led to their tragic demise. Karen Carpenter struggled with anorexia nervosa, a disease that would eventually claim her life in 1983 at the young age of 32. Her death was a shock to the music world and a stark reminder of the hidden challenges faced by even the most successful individuals. Karen's untimely death cast a shadow over the Carpenters' legacy, but it also humanized them. It reminded everyone that even the most successful individuals can be vulnerable. Richard Carpenter, left to mourn the loss of his sister and musical partner, has dedicated himself to preserving their legacy. He has overseen the release of numerous compilations, remastered albums, and documentaries. Richard has worked tirelessly to ensure that the Carpenters' music continues to reach new audiences. He has also been instrumental in raising awareness about eating disorders and the importance of mental health.
